N901 - School Transportation Security Assessment

Description:

This course discusses the role of a security assessment for school transportation facilities and why such security plans are important. The course includes steps for gathering critical information on transportation operations and including emergency response agencies in the security planning process. A list of current best practices in school transportation security is included to educate transportation staff in strategies for securing their facilities. Finally, the course walks the participant through a comprehensive security assessment and discusses key points required in the evaluation.

Objectives:

IDENTIFY the role of a security assessment for school transportation.

RECALL how to gather critical security information about a transportation operation and buses for local emergency responders.

RECALL current best practices in school transportation security.

RECALL how to use the NAPT school transportation security assessment to conduct a comprehensive security evaluation of a transportation operation.
